Top Dating Spots in Sunderland, Tyne and Wear
1. Roker Park
Nestled by the coast, Roker Park is an idyllic haven offering a perfect blend of nature and tranquility. Dating back to 1880, its Victorian charm is enhanced with lush green pathways, tranquil rock gardens, and serene lakes. Whether you're on a first date or celebrating an anniversary, this scenic park is perfect for a romantic stroll, complete with opportunities to feed the ducks or pause on a bench to soak in the view. The park occasionally hosts events including concerts and plays, adding an extra layer of spontaneity and excitement to your date. Explore more about Roker Park on their official website.
2. National Glass Centre
Situated on the banks of the River Wear, the National Glass Centre is a unique destination that transforms an ordinary date into an unforgettable experience. Housing remarkable exhibitions that showcase the brilliance of glass art, it allows couples to explore creativity and innovation together. Apart from exhibitions, the centre offers hands-on experiences through workshops where you can create your own glass masterpieces. Relax afterward at the on-site cafe boasting panoramic river views. 3. Sunderland Empire Theatre
For an evening of cultural enrichment and entertainment, head to Sunderland Empire Theatre. This historic venue hosts a range of performances, including West End musicals, comedy shows, and dramatic productions, providing a perfect setting for a sophisticated date night. The grandeur of the theatre, combined with the thrill of live performances, ensures an unforgettable time together. 5. Penshaw Monument
Offering a glimpse of history coupled with breathtaking panoramic views, Penshaw Monument is a magnificent choice for adventurous couples. This iconic landmark sits atop Penshaw Hill and provides a rewarding hike that’s ideal for couples who are keen on nature and history. As you ascend, enjoy the fresh air and the opportunity to connect with one another, before reaching the summit offering expansive views over the city and countryside.
